Функция аппаратной виртуализации включена для данной машины но не поддерживается вашим хостом mac os

Обновлено: 04.07.2024

Вместо того, чтобы загружаться в Windows, удерживая клавишу выбора при запуске, загрузитесь в OS X. Затем перейдите в Системные настройки -> Загрузочный диск и выберите раздел Boot Camp. Компьютер перезагрузится и загрузится Windows с включенной виртуализацией.

Как узнать, включена ли виртуализация на моем Mac?

Как проверить, что Intel VT-x поддерживается процессором:

Как включить виртуализацию?

Включение виртуализации в BIOS вашего ПК

Не удается заставить виртуализацию работать на вашем ПК? 5 простых решений, которые стоит попробовать

Следует ли включить виртуализацию ЦП?

Даже если вы их не используете, вам все равно следует включить его, потому что AFAIK есть определенные функции безопасности в Windows 10 (такие как изоляция ядра / безопасность на основе виртуализации / целостность памяти), которые требуют включения виртуализации. Кроме того, включение этого параметра не повлечет за собой вреда или потери производительности.

Поддерживает ли мой Mac виртуализацию?

Как войти в BIOS на Mac?

Что происходит, когда вы включаете виртуализацию?

Насколько безопасно включать виртуализацию?

Что такое процесс виртуализации?

Почему по умолчанию виртуализация отключена?

VMM = монитор виртуальной машины. Мое предположение: он отключен по умолчанию, потому что виртуализация с аппаратной поддержкой вызывает очень высокую нагрузку на ЦП, что, в свою очередь, требует намного больше энергии, чем при нормальной работе. Вы также можете увидеть снижение производительности, если он всегда работает с очень высокой нагрузкой.

Снижает ли включение виртуализации производительность?

Это абсолютно не влияет на производительность в играх или на производительность обычных программ. Виртуализация ЦП позволяет компьютеру запускать виртуальную машину. Виртуальная машина позволяет запускать ОС, отличную от той, которая установлена ​​на компьютере, используя в качестве примера какое-то программное обеспечение для виртуализации, такое как Virtualbox.

Поддерживает ли мой компьютер виртуализацию?

Нажмите Windows-Pause, чтобы открыть апплет панели управления системой. Там вы найдете в списке процессор, например Intel Core i7 860, который вы затем используете, чтобы узнать, поддерживает ли он виртуализацию. Запустите программное обеспечение на своем ПК с Windows, чтобы узнать, поддерживает ли системный процессор виртуализацию оборудования.

Замедляет ли виртуализация компьютер?

Это не замедлит ваш компьютер, потому что виртуализация не потребляет значительных ресурсов. Когда компьютер работает медленно, это происходит из-за чрезмерного использования жесткого диска, процессора или оперативной памяти. Когда вы запускаете виртуальную машину (которая использует виртуализацию), вы начинаете потреблять ресурсы.

Улучшает ли виртуализация игры?

Это абсолютно не влияет на производительность в играх или на производительность обычных программ. Виртуализация ЦП позволяет компьютеру запускать виртуальную машину. Виртуальная машина позволяет запускать ОС, отличную от той, которая установлена ​​на компьютере, используя в качестве примера какое-то программное обеспечение для виртуализации, такое как Virtualbox.

Что такое режим CPU SVM?

С помощью программы VirtualBox и подобных ей инструментов можно симулировать наличие аппаратного обеспечения для запуска приложений в безопасной среде. Это позволяет избежать конфликтов ПО с другими программами, а также утечки данных из-за вирусов. Если функция аппаратной виртуализации включена, но не поддерживается вашим хостом, то начинаются проблемы, и непонятно, что делать в такой ситуации. Не все ОС могут использовать данную функцию. Хост в данной ситуации – это операционная система.

Так выглядит оповещение об отсутствии у хоста возможности поддерживать аппаратную виртуализацию

Однако ее при желании можно и поменять. Поэтому для начала убедитесь в том, что ваш процессор поддерживает аппаратную виртуализацию. Для этого сверьтесь с заводской наклейкой, содержащей техданные. Если она отсутствует или надпись неразличима, зайдите в «Свойства» своего компьютера. Забейте модель процессора в поисковик и почитайте про ее особенности.

Если данное оборудование не поддерживает виртуализацию, то просто отключите эту функцию. Для работы машины Virtual Box она не нужна.

Что делать, если функция аппаратной виртуализации включена, но не поддерживается вашим хостом

Чтобы спокойно пользоваться Virtual Box , попробуйте отключить Hyper V .

    Откройте страницу « Программы и компоненты »;

Если вы снова получили прежнее оповещение об ошибке, попробуйте другой подход. Выключите виртуализацию в настройках Virtual Box, если она не поддерживается хостом.

Как это сделать:

  1. Открыть « Настройки »;
  2. Зайти в « Ускорение »;

Где находится раздел Ускорение в Настройках системы

Нажмите « ОК », чтобы применить изменения. Теперь можно приступить к установке нужного вам ПО. Однако если вы продолжаете получать уведомление об ошибке, нужно вмешаться в работу БИОС.

Подробнее через эту ОС читайте в статье: Как войти в BIOS на компьютере с Windows 7

Каким образом решить проблему через BIOS, если функция не поддерживается хостом

Если аппаратная виртуализация включена, но ваш хост ее не поддерживает, поменяйте настройки БИОС. Чтобы это сделать, переведите на « Disabled » параметр « Intel Virtual Technology ». В результате функция виртуализации в BIOS отключится. Рассмотрим, как именно это делается.

Чтобы зайти в настройки БИОС на устройстве с ОС Windows 7 и 8, во время загрузки системы нажимайте ответственную за это кнопку. На разных моделях компьютера за переход в BIOS могут отвечать клавиши ESC, Delete, F1, F2, F3, F4 или F8. В результате вместо обычной загрузки Виндовз вас перебросит в Биос. Что же делать в таком случае? Давайте разбираться.

В Windows 10 откройте « Настройки »:

Привет, я начинаю изучать линукс (сейчас на windows 10), скачала Oracle VirtualBox 6.1.22 и ubuntu 18.04.1, но запустить не смогла. После создания виртуальной машины не получается выбрать образ диска, где лежит ubuntu, потому что возникает такая ошибка: Функция аппаратной виртуализации включена для данной машины, но не поддерживается Вашим хостом. Для обеспечения работоспособности машины она должна быть выключена.

Простой 1 комментарий

sergueik

hekkaaa

Привет.
Для решения проблемы стоит начать с самого начала.

1. Для корректной работы виртуализации через hyper-v нужно что бы была Os Win10 Pro. На версии Home данная функция не доступна.

60dd428be5630963504187.jpg

2. Нужно проверить включена ли виртуализация. Для этого достаточно открыть диспетчер задач и посмотреть в разделе ЦП.

2.1. Если виртуализация отключена. Стоит зайти в BIOS вашего компьютера\ноутбука как рекомендовал SagePtr и включить ее.
Обычно это раздел Secure Virtual Machine Mode но на каждой материнской плате и процессоре может быть по разному.

60dd4403bc13e419089658.jpg

3. Далее мы идем включать виртуализацию в самой OS Windows: Для этого нужно зайти Компоненты Windows для этого идем Панель управления -> Удаление программы(Программы и компоненты) -> Включиние и отключение компонентов Windows.

60dd44618eae1740968337.jpg

Здесь нас интересует пункт Песочница Windows и Hyper-V (Мне было достаточно Hyper-V)

4. Следом идет рестарт машины.

Если Вы собираетесь в дальнейшем использовать Docker из под OS Windows или ставите Ubunty через Docker ( да так можно о ждет меньше памяти, при условии если Вам нужна только консоль) то нужно включить разделы Платформы виртуальных машин и Подсистема Windows для Linux

Я пытаюсь включить аппаратную виртуализацию для моего нового MacBook Pro для Windows 8.1 с помощью Boot Camp.

Я искал в Интернете, и я знаю, что мы не можем просто перейти на BIOS, как окна и изменить настройки. К сожалению, большинство решений, с которыми я столкнулся, предназначено для Parallels или виртуальных машин.

Кто-нибудь может сообщить мне, как включить аппаратную виртуализацию на MBP для Windows 8.1, установленной с помощью Boot Camp?

Нет аппаратной виртуализации для включения или выключения, как на ПК Wintel.

Этот переключатель и многие другие переключатели BIOS присутствуют, потому что (по крайней мере частично) производители оборудования не производят аппаратное и программное обеспечение, как Apple.

Он всегда включен на любом Mac с процессором, поддерживающим виртуализацию. Практически любой Mac за последние несколько лет делает это, так что вы можете использовать этот.

О хорошо Спасибо. Меня беспокоило только то, что Visual Studio сказала мне, что аппаратная виртуализация отключена. В диспетчере задач должно быть поле, сообщающее, включена ли виртуализация. Это в полном диспетчере задач, под вкладкой процессора . Неправильный ответ. There is no hardware virtualization to turn on or off like on Wintel PCs. категорически неправильно. Силиконовые функции могут быть отключены через BIOS или UEFI - это то, что происходит в неработающем режиме Apple BootCamp. Этот ответ на 100% неверен. Macbook Bootcamp не работает и иногда выключает его.

Похоже, вы столкнулись с той же проблемой, что и я, когда после загрузки в Windows VT-x отображается как «Отключено» в диспетчере задач.

Не уверен, как или почему, но после входа в

  • OS X
  • Системные настройки
  • Целевой диск
  • Выберите диск BOOTCAMP в качестве загрузочного диска

После этого все было хорошо, и я с радостью мог использовать Hyper-V даже с холодной загрузки.

Если я загрузился с помощью Options клавиши-ключа, а затем выбрал Windows , VT-x был отключен в диспетчере задач.

Иди разберись. Может ли какой-нибудь гений Mac объяснить это?

Вы имели в виду режим запуска или целевой диск на панели запуска Спасибо за ваш ответ, я потратил почти два часа, прежде чем я нашел ваш ответ.

РЕДАКТИРОВАТЬ: я нашел лучший способ заставить это работать вместо первоначально предложенного танца ботинка (это ниже для справки). В основном устанавливается enable_and_lock_vmx true в rEFInd и все. Подробности ниже .

  1. Отключите MacOS System Integrity Protection / SIP (перезагрузите Mac, удерживайте клавиши Command + R, в «Утилитах OS X» выберите пункт «Терминал» -> введите в терминале csrutil disable; reboot )
  2. Вернитесь в macOS после перезагрузки, получите rEFInd и извлеките его куда угодно (рабочий стол, загрузки и т. Д.)
  3. Откройте окно терминала, перейдите к тому месту, где вы его распаковали, и отредактируйте с помощью sudo nano refind/refind.conf-sample
  4. Раскомментируйте enable_and_lock_vmx и установите значение, true т.е. вся строка должна читаться enable_and_lock_vmx true . <= Это то, что действительно решает проблему!
  5. [необязательно] В то время как здесь, измените время ожидания на что-то быстрое, например 4 или 5, т.е. timeout 4
  6. Установите REFInd, запустив ./refind-install из терминала. Отредактированный образец конфигурации используется в качестве установленного.
  7. [опционально] Снова включите SIP. Следуйте № 1 выше, но бегите csrutil enable; reboot вместо

Этот метод очень плавный - он работает как на обычных, так и на зашифрованных дисках (FileVault2, VeraCrypt или BitLocker) и действительно занимает несколько минут для установки. Лучше всего, это работает при каждой перезагрузке.

Ни один из других методов не работал для меня, тем более, что моя Windows 10 была зашифрована с помощью Bitlocker, то есть она не отображается Startup Disks для выбора перезагрузки. Следующие шаги работают, хотя

Не просто жесткая перезагрузка; полностью выключен ; как в « считать до 10, когда выключен » выкл

Включение и загрузка на рабочий стол OS X

Этот процесс правильно загружает виртуализацию. В моем случае я должен был удерживать option и выбрать OS X, ввести мой пароль FileVault (моя OS X зашифрована) и затем ждать загрузки на рабочем столе OS X.

Перезагрузитесь в Windows

Мягкая перезагрузка через меню Apple, т.е. верхний левый значок Apple => перезагрузка. Во время загрузки выберите Windows / Bootcamp (с помощью клавиши опции). Моя Windows была зашифрована с помощью Bitlocker, поэтому я ввел пароль диска, загрузился в Windows, ввел пароль Windows, попал на рабочий стол Windows 10. На этот раз Hyper-V присутствовал и работал!

Я помещу это здесь для дальнейшего использования, но надеюсь, что Apple на самом деле исправит процесс загрузки Bootcamp. Он был сломан уже 8 лет, и вышеописанная хакерская атака нелепа для машины за 3000 долларов и когда Bootcamp является официально поддерживаемой функцией Mac.

Привет, счастливые обладатели процессора AMD Ryzen. Я счастливый обладатель Gigabyte x470 aorus ultra gaming и AMD Ryzen 3600 и на примере этих комплектующих я покажу, как включить поддержку AMD-V в BIOS.

Если вы используете одну из систем виртуализации, к примеру Virtualbox, Vagrant или разрабатываете на Android Studio, то эти программы не заработают без включения AMD-V, либо заработают медленно.

К примеру, при запуске Vagrant будет вот такая ошибка:

Stderr: VBoxManage.exe: error: Not in a hypervisor partition (HVP=0) (VERR_NEM_NOT_AVAILABLE).
VBoxManage.exe: error: AMD-V is disabled in the BIOS (or by the host OS) (VERR_SVM_DISABLED)
VBoxManage.exe: error: Details: code E_FAIL (0x80004005), component ConsoleWrap, interface IConsole


При настройке Virtualbox вы увидите текст:

Функция аппаратной виртуализации включена для данной машины, но не поддерживается вашим хостом. Для обеспечения работоспособности машины она должна быть включена.


Все говорит о том, что нам нужно включить AMD-V, но как это сделать?

Далее смотрите скриншоты, возможно ваш BIOS будет немного отличаться, но на всех платах Gigabyte это действие будет одинаково. Вам нужно найти SVM Mode.




SVM Mode должен быть Enabled. SVM Mode это и есть AMD-V. Не забудьте сохранить настройки.

Почему такое странное название? Все просто SVM расшифровывается как Secure Virtual Machine, что в переводе на русский - защищенная виртуальная машина. Кто привык к процессорам от Intel, сейчас находятся в небольшом шоке :)

Читайте также: